02/15/2025 Louisville, KY- Westminster College struggled on the road against Spalding University, falling 83-53 in a conference matchup on Saturday afternoon. The Blue Jays fell behind early as Spalding built a 43-27 halftime lead and continued to control the game in the second half.
Walker Gohring led Westminster with 17 points on 7-for-13 shooting while also grabbing six rebounds and dishing out three assists. Gavin Hendrix provided a strong presence in the paint, finishing with 15 points and a team-high nine rebounds. Kolton Garner added five points and four rebounds, while Sean LaRose and Lee Verslues each chipped in with four and three points, respectively.
The Blue Jays struggled to find their rhythm offensively, shooting 40.4% from the field and just 23.1% from three-point range. Spalding, on the other hand, shot 52.6% overall and capitalized on their opportunities at the free-throw line, making 17 of 22 attempts. Westminster also had trouble taking care of the ball, committing 16 turnovers that led to easy points for the Golden Eagles.
Despite the loss, Westminster showed resilience in stretches, but they were unable to overcome Spalding's efficient offense and defensive pressure.
